The Mystery Widens: From Oak Island to Malta
The episode begins not on Oak Island but 4,000 miles away in Gozo, Malta. Why? Because Rick Lagina and his team are chasing a theory that could shatter long-held assumptions: that a bloodline connection exists between the Knights of Malta and Oak Island’s mysterious artifacts.
Inside Malta’s oldest prison, the team uncovers carvings and graffiti bearing the four-dot cross—the same symbol etched into Oak Island’s infamous HO Stone. That symbol isn’t just decorative; it’s rumored to signify holy relics. We’re talking treasure of biblical proportions—not pirate gold, but potentially items of sacred historical value.

An Ornate Clue and a Metallic Connection
Meanwhile, archaeologist Laird Niven and archeometallurgist Emma Culligan examine a newly unearthed ornate button on Lot 5. It’s made of zinc and copper, dating back possibly to the 1600s, and it mirrors the starburst button found earlier—already linked to Malta.

Templar Symbols Carved in Stone
Back in Malta, the crew scans the Citadel—an ancient fortress that may double as a stone-coded treasure map. Symbols found here eerily resemble those on Oak Island’s legendary 90-Foot Stone, including one six-petal flower believed to be linked to the Knights Templar.
